First, congratulations to Mezcal for their cool new digs on Major Taylor Boulevard. The new space is conveniently located across from the DCU center and will certainly draw a crowd but the layout of the high-ceilinged room won’t make you feel cramped an hour before a Phish show or Sharks game.

gordita appetizer from Mezcal Cantina on Major Taylor Boulevard in Worcester, MA

Now, onto the food.  As an appetizer I ordered a gordita which was described as “shredded short rib stuffed masa corn cakes with spicy mole negro sauce and crumbled bleu cheese (specified without the cilantro crema)”.  Unfortunately this dish was less “gorda” and more “ita” – the serving size of one gordita was less than I was expecting. It was not only small serving, but the flavor was just mediocre.

My entree choice was much more satisfying as I chose the Chicken and dried cranberry salad with balsamic dressing (and the creamy habanero dressing that it normally comes with on the side). The menu describes this as mixed grilled chicken and cranberry salad on top of lettuce with cashews, cucumber, roasted red pepper.  This was a good sized plate and left me full. The flavor was essentially what I hoped – a solid, good tasting chicken salad that filled me up.

Along with my entree I ordered a side order of guacamole which at $4 is sufficient for 2 people. I tried the Thai Rooster which includes dried pineapple, toasted coconut, black beans and fiery sriracha sauce.  Honestly, it was a difficult decision as all of the varieties look delicious and are unique blends of ingredients but this was a good choice and the flavors blended well together.

If you’re like me and aren’t the biggest fan of spicy food, know that the kitchen is able to modify the spice level to meet your needs (balsamic dressing instead of habanero, for example). For those who do like spice, hot sauce can be served alongside.

In all, besides my overpriced gordita, Mezcal gets a muy bueno in my book for tasty food, a trendy new location, and friendly, helpful wait staff. Another plus for the dead of winter: the parking garage’s elevator leads opens to the front door of the restaurant.

For all the times I have been to Mezcal I have never gotten the tacos as they have so many dishes to choose from. So this visit I decided to go traditional and try their tacos. They have 10+ options on tacos – chicken, beef, duck, shrimp, veggie,etc. Since I could choose 3 tacos I went with 3 different ones – Fried shrimp, Vegetable #2 and Asian beef. Each taco is served in a warm corn tortilla (I choose soft shells), shaved lettuce, red radish and jack cheese along with some light mexican rice.
The asian beef taco was a little spicey but enjoyed the hoison ginger shredded beef with shaved cabbage and the hint of Sriracha sauce. My second taco was the fried shrimp taco with lightly battered shrimp, spicy cabbage and a lemon ancho aioloi that worked together well. To round things out I went with the vegetable #2 taco with roasted cauliflower, butternut squash, fried avocado and spicy corn sauce. While all of the tacos had some spice to them they were not over powering so someone who didn’t like spicey could still enjoy them. I can’t wait to go back to try the other 7+ taco varieties !

I knew it would not be a complete meal with having on their margaritas – again so many options to choose from. Since it was a traditional night for me I went with the 100% Blue Agave Margartitas. With their extensive menu, new larger location and abundance of parking I know I will be visiting Mezcal frequently. Hope to see you there.
